The approach relies on ri-bozyme substrates modified at the two arms, with a fluores-cent moiety attached to the end of one arm and a non-fluorescent quenching moiety attached to the end of the other arm. MBR is employed to directly convert the cleavage information into fluorescence signal in real time. Compared with traditional approach, this method provides a no-radiolabeling, sensitive and effective way to research on the ribozyme activity, enzymatic dynamic process and ri-bozyme function during gene therapy.
